NG75013 Japanese Mitsuore ningyo of a girl, a jointed costume doll crafted of wood and covered in multiple layers of burnished gofun, made to stand as well as kneel, fabric and wire upper arms to facilitate costuming, a beautiful modeled face with open mouth displaying teeth and tongue, glass inset eyes and silk hair, jointed at the neck, hip and knees, minor gofun restorations, otherwise fine condition. New Kimono. Standing 10-1/2” high.
Meiji period, circa 1870.
